TACIT has been developed by a working group of members with expertise in trial and systematic review methodology, conflicts of interest and medical publishing. TACIT is developed under the auspices of the Cochrane Bias Methods Group.

 

TACIT development was informed by four supporting projects and a preliminary version of the tool was user tested in 2022-23 (see below for additional details).  An unpublished version of the tool was  released in September 2025 for a phase of user feedback. The final version is expected to be submitted for publication in early 2026.

TACIT development history and expected timeline


Autumn 2015

TACIT Steering Group established

Spring 2016

TACIT Working Group established

Summer 2016

Framework document drafted

Spring 2017

Final framework document approved

Summer 2017

Protocol for TACIT1 research project developed

Autumn 2017

Protocol for TACIT2 research project developed

Autumn 2018

Pilottesting of preliminary version of TACIT

Spring 2019

Prototype version of TACIT developed

Summer 2019-20

Revision of TACIT

Winter 2020

Protocol for TACIT3 research project developed

Winter 2021 to Spring 2023

User testing of TACIT prototype (TACIT4 research project)

Summer 2023 to Autumn 2024

Revision of TACIT based on user testing and working group feedback

Spring 2025

TACIT Working Group online meeting and final revision of tool

September 2025

Public release of unpublished version of TACIT

Autumn 2025 to Spring 2026

Refinement of TACIT based on user feedback

Summer/Autumn 2026

Submission of manuscript of final tool
